West Virginia University's behavior analysis program is research-caliber. The ABAI Accreditation Board renewed full accreditation for both the Ph.D. and M.S. programs in 2024, extending through 2030. The key distinction: WVU doesn't accept students seeking a terminal M.S. — the master's degree is earned en route to the Ph.D. Students who enter with a bachelor's degree complete the M.S. (including thesis) as part of the doctoral track. The trade-off is total commitment; the reward is ABAI accreditation, tuition waivers, stipends, and training with a department that also holds one of only two accredited undergraduate behavior analysis certificates in the world.
For students who want a terminal master's degree designed specifically for BCBA certification, Marshall University in Huntington offers a 33-credit M.A. in Applied Behavior Analysis. At approximately $378/credit for online coursework, it's substantially more affordable and designed as a practitioner-focused degree. Marshall's program through the College of Education and Professional Development prepares graduates for BCBA certification and immediate entry into clinical practice.
West Virginia is among the states that have not enacted behavior analyst licensure. A 2012 Sunrise Report determined that BACB oversight provided adequate consumer protection, and no subsequent legislation has changed that position. However, the state's autism insurance reform law requires ABA services to be delivered by BACB-certified professionals for insurance reimbursement — making BCBA certification a de facto requirement to practice in most settings.

No State License — But Insurance Law Requires BCBA Certification
No State Licensure Required
Issued by: No state licensing body — BACB certification is the de facto requirement
- West Virginia does not require state licensure to practice as a behavior analyst
- A 2012 Sunrise Report found BACB oversight adequate for consumer protection
- BCBA certification from the BACB is required for insurance reimbursement under autism reform law
- The autism insurance mandate makes BCBA certification a de facto practice requirement
- No additional state exam, registration, or fees beyond BACB certification
- No pending legislation to establish state licensure as of 2025
Renewal
No state renewal required. Maintain BCBA certification through the BACB — 32 CEUs every two years. Active BACB certification is required for insurance reimbursement of ABA services under state autism insurance law.
